Default Headscissors and Ear Damage

While being headscissored, particularly by girls with thick thighs that cover your ears as well, have anyone of you had any injury to ear / ear drum? Is it safe to be in that position and the girl exerts more pressure?

I ask this because while experiencing headscissors from girls with thick thighs, I kind of get panicked not because of fear that I'd get knocked out, but because you don't hear a thing with your ears covered and you know she's kinda forcing air into your drums (kind of a vibrating feeling) and it could probably cause damage to ear drums.

Could anyone share their info / experience / concerns on this?

Default Re: Headscissors and Ear Damage

pfff, more then once something called a "Cauliflower Ear". The cartilage in your ear get's damaged and because the blood flow in your rears isn't that good the cartilage becomes hard. Most of the times there are small damages, give bruises but will heal within a few days/weeks. Unless it happens a lot and then you get real cauliflower ears like a lot of wrestlers and MMA athletes.

Default Re: Headscissors and Ear Damage

Sadly I had a session where a girl applied a quick headscissor and I immediately I felt a pain in my right ear; like someone stuck a small knife in it. She had thick legs, so for the rest of the session I had to avoid her thigh clamp against that ear otherwise the pain would intensify. Later that night I noticed intense ringing and I got a terrible headache. That was about a month ago and I still have the constant ringing in my ear (tinnitus, look it up it sucks). Not the worst thing, I admit, but still wish it didn't happen.

I looked around this forum and it seems like I'm the only one with this bad luck

You should see an ear doctor. Not hard to find and even if not covered by insurance, an initial visit isn't expensive. It could just be a hard bit of wax wedged close to the ear-drum. DO NOT try to remove it yourself - see a professional (if you know a nurse with experience that would work). and a lot of standard primary car doctors can remove ear wax as well.

You can say, my GF and I were messing around and wrestling a little she squeezed me, not knowing her legs were stronger than my ears. That doesn't sound too odd, so it's not like one of those "a vacuum cleaner cut off the tip of my penis" situations where it's highly embarrassing.

Also don't ear candle. While it's not necessarily dangerous most of the time, it's not recommended and not that helpful. You should get a doctor to look at this. There's a 50% chance it's just blockage and not that hard to fix, there's also a chance that it's some bruising on the ear-drum which could get better with time, but more slowly.
